They are such a terrific couple; I’m so excited for them as they begin their new life together. they got married at a church just north of pittsburgh, and reserved the main dining room of the grand concourse in station square for the evening for their reception. if you haven’t been, it’s quite a sight. the architecture and detail of the place is just gorgeous. There are huge marble columns and stained glass and rich mahagany woodwork. also, if you remember from their engagement session, russ is a huge train lover, so this was the perfect location for them (it’s an old train station)!
